Washington

STATE CONFERENCE FOR RESEARCHERS AND EDUCATORS
Washington State PDK Chapter
Western Washington University
Bellingham, Washington, September 29, 2007

Preparing Students for Responsible Citizenship in a Global Society

The Phi Delta Kappa (PDK) Washington Chapter announces its first state conference for researchers and educators. The conference theme, “Preparing Students for Responsible Citizenship in a Global Society” is an opportunity for educators to think and talk about the important education issues that will shape the future of our planet. The theme is aligned with the upcoming fall Education Summit sponsored by PDK International. Join Washington educators, university instructors and students in addressing educational issues and research on this important topic.

In addition to breakout sessions, a keynote speech will be presented by Dr. Walter Parker from the University of Washington. Dr. Parker specializes in the civic development of children and adolescents and the K-12 social studies curriculum. He has published extensively. His books include “Educating the Democratic Mind” (1996), "Education for Democracy: Curricula, Contexts, Assessments” (2002), “Teaching Democracy: Unity and Diversity in Public Life” (2003). He is also the research department editor for the journal “Social Education”.

Location: Fairhaven College Chart Room on the WWU campus
Date: September 29, 2007
Time: 9 a.m.- 4 p.m.

We invite proposals on the following topics:

ecology/environment, development/sustainability, multicultural relations, peace, technology, human rights, democracy/civic education, racism, gender discrimination, political interdependence, and global citizenship.

Presenters will also be invited to submit a paper for publication in the fall issue of the PDK State journal.

Phi Delta Kappa is a professional organization open to all educators and future educators. The PDK mission is to promote high-quality education, in particular publicly supported education, as essential to the development and maintenance of a democratic way of life.
